They offer assistance for homeless families and single adults to obtain and maintain permanent housing. Families are not considered homeless if they are still residing in their own housing or if they are currently doubled up with another family.

Providing organization
Family Abuse Shelter Of Miami County Inc
The Family Abuse Shelter of Miami County, Inc. provides emergency shelter assistance for any woman or man, with or without children, who lack a safe, stable place to live.
